C. .RECEIVING TENDERS FOR CHILLIWACK SCHOOL BLDG. School, Chilliwack���Chas. XV. Webb, secretary of the Chilliwack school board, is receiving tenders for tire erection and completion of school buildings, to be erected at Atchelitz and Willis Road, until noon, June 30th. v Plans and specifications may be obtained at the offlce of Mr. Webb. A deposit equal to ten per cent, of the contract price will be required. . SOME CONSTRUCTION ' DETAILS ON QUAY WALL Quay Wall, Victoria���Tenders close at the Dept. of Works, Ottawa, on July 27, for constructing the ��� proposed "Songhees" concrete quay wall at Victoria, est. cost $250,000. The wall .is approximately 1000 feet ! in length and- the area to be reclaimed with a fill to the rear comprises 13 acres. Before the wall is started about 65,000 cubic yards of material' must he dredged to reach 'the foundation levels of the quay. Sealed tenders will oe received by the undersigned up till noon July 4th, 1914, lor the supply of about 10 miles of sieel water pipe. Tenders confined to pipe of British or Canadian manufacture only. copies of the specifications, quantities, and forms of tendei. and any further particulars may be obtained at the Engineering Department, Municipal Hall, Edmonds. ,- The Council does not bind itself to accept'the" lowest or any tender. Wall, Victoria��������� Proposals for const, a proposed quay wall at Victoria off the Songhees Reserve, will close at the Dept. of. Public Works,-Victoria, at 4 p.m., July 27. Plans and specif, can be obtained from the-offices of the District "Engineers at Victoria, New Westminster, B.C.; Confederation Life Bldg., T.orouto, and Shaughnessy Bldg., Montreal. . Editor's Note���������This wall will be about 2000 It. in length, extendng from Songhees Point to the proposed Johnson St. bridge. The Provincial Government appropriates: $75,000, while1 the balance is to he given by the -Dominion Government.' - ��������� ���������;,:���������. .: - ���������' ���������' The scheme includes^ the reclamation of thirteen acres of land. When finished the height of t'h'e concrete wall will be six feet above high water mark. - The successful contractors will probably have the option of two alternative schemes in connection with the construction of the retaining wall. One will be by surrounding the site by a cofferdam for the construction' of the concrete in the dry, while the other' alternative may be by means of cribwork. Considerable dredging . will have to be carried out as it is proposed to have twenty feet of water outside the retaining wall at low tide.
